Output 50cd4022300a7cc58feced4aee6b0276279daebf877a3e1f634983c7f648ee44:1

value
3708608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74dfa456b57c33eb92099eed49b8825c5fad26a OP_EQUAL
address
3MKScmTur6SZCjx3iwy4omun3CJhSv6Lzk
transaction
50cd4022300a7cc58feced4aee6b0276279daebf877a3e1f634983c7f648ee44